Abstract: Using new four-loop results for the heavy quark vacuum polarization and new data for bottom quark production in electron-positron annihilation, an update on the determination of charm- and bottom-quark masses through sum rules has been performed. The previous result for the charm-quark mass, ${m}_{c}(3\text{ }\text{ }\mathrm{GeV})=0.986(13)\text{ }\text{ }\mathrm{GeV}$, based on the lowest moment, is supported by the new results from higher moments which lead to consistent values with comparable errors. The new value for the bottom quark, ${m}_{b}(10\text{ }\text{ }\mathrm{GeV})=3.610(16)\text{ }\text{ }\mathrm{GeV}$, corresponding to ${m}_{b}({m}_{b})=4.163(16)\text{ }\text{ }\mathrm{GeV}$, makes use of both the new data and the new perturbative results and is consistent with the earlier determination.
